1. What are ceramic bearings?
Ceramic bearings are bearings made from advanced ceramic materials such as Zirconia (ZrO2) or Silicon Nitride (Si3N4). They are known for their high strength, wear resistance, and ability to perform in extreme conditions.
2. What are the advantages of ceramic bearings over steel bearings?
Ceramic bearings offer several advantages, including:
  Higher Durability: Resistant to wear, corrosion, and high temperatures.
  Lighter Weight: Up to 40% lighter than steel bearings.
  Non-Magnetic & Electrically Insulating: Ideal for sensitive applications.
  Low Friction: Reduces energy loss and heat generation.
3. In which industries are ceramic bearings commonly used?
Ceramic bearings are widely used in:
  Packaging equipment
  Renewable energy (e.g., wind turbines)
  Aerospace and automotive
  Medical devices
  Chemical processing
  High-precision tools
4. Can ceramic bearings handle high temperatures?
Yes, ceramic bearings are highly resistant to heat and can operate in temperatures exceeding 1,000°C, depending on the material used.
5. Are ceramic bearings suitable for corrosive environments?
Absolutely! Ceramic bearings are non-reactive to most chemicals, making them ideal for use in highly corrosive environments.
6. What is the lifespan of ceramic bearings?
Ceramic bearings typically last much longer than steel bearings due to their wear resistance and durability. However, the exact lifespan depends on the operating conditions and maintenance practices.
